rename USB host side methods

This commit is contained in:
Kevin Matz 2023-04-05 08:10:59 -04:00
parent aaa6e04817
commit 1b272f0d23
4 changed files with 18 additions and 11 deletions

View File

@ -38,18 +38,18 @@ DmxWidget::~DmxWidget()
}
void DmxWidget::connect()
void DmxWidget::open()
{
ENTTEC::Widget::connect();
ENTTEC::Widget::open();
connected_ = true;
emit connectedChanged(true);
}
void DmxWidget::disconnect()
void DmxWidget::close()
{
ENTTEC::Widget::disconnect();
ENTTEC::Widget::close();
connected_ = false;
emit connectedChanged(false);

View File

@ -46,8 +46,8 @@ public:
explicit DmxWidget(QObject *parent = nullptr);
virtual ~DmxWidget();
virtual void connect() override;
virtual void disconnect() override;
virtual void open() override;
virtual void close() override;
bool isConnected() const { return connected_; }

View File

@ -43,7 +43,7 @@ Widget::~Widget()
Widget::halt();
break;
case USBhost:
Widget::disconnect();
Widget::close();
break;
default:
break;
@ -78,7 +78,7 @@ void Widget::halt()
*
* The base class method should be called from all inheriting overrides.
*/
void Widget::connect()
void Widget::open()
{
usb_mode_ = USBhost;
}
@ -89,7 +89,7 @@ void Widget::connect()
*
* The base class method should be called from all inheriting overrides.
*/
void Widget::disconnect()
void Widget::close()
{
usb_mode_ = USBunknown;
}

View File

@ -45,8 +45,8 @@ public:
virtual void init(); //!< USB Device start
virtual void halt(); //!< USB Device stop
virtual void connect(); //!< USB Host start
virtual void disconnect(); //!< USB Host stop
virtual void open(); //!< USB Host start
virtual void close(); //!< USB Host stop
/**
* @brief serial
@ -77,6 +77,13 @@ public:
protected:
void routeRxMessage(std::shared_ptr<Pro::MessageData>);
virtual void sendMessage(std::shared_ptr<Pro::MessageData>) const;
/**
* @brief writeFwPage
* @return
*
* Reimpliment in super class to process the page. Base implimentation is to return false.
*/
virtual bool writeFwPage(uint8_t*) { return false; }
uint32_t serial_number; //!< BCD serial number